Insulation and Sealing



To optimize power effectiveness in your heating and cooling system, it's crucial to focus on insulation and sealing. Correct insulation aids to stop heat transfer, maintaining your home cooler in the summer season and warmer in the winter. Beginning by insulating your attic room, wall surfaces, and floors to lower energy loss.

Seal any gaps or splits around windows, doors, and ductwork to stop air leakage. By making sure that your home is correctly sealed, you can get rid of drafts and keep a regular temperature throughout your living space.

Additionally, consider upgrading to energy-efficient doors and windows, which can further enhance insulation and lower warmth transfer. By taking these steps to boost insulation and securing, you can significantly increase the energy efficiency of your HVAC system and reduce your energy expenses.

Thermostat and Temperature Level Control



Think about upgrading your thermostat to make best use of power effectiveness and enhance temperature control in your house.

An outdated thermostat may not precisely control the temperature level, resulting in thrown away power and uneasy living conditions.

By purchasing a programmable thermostat, you can set certain temperature level routines based upon your everyday regimen. This permits automated adjustments, so you're not squandering energy when you're not at home. Some clever thermostats also discover your preferences and change accordingly, more enhancing power usage.

Efficient Heating and Cooling Systems



Upgrading your thermostat is just the start when it comes to making best use of power performance. Currently allow's check out efficient home heating and cooling systems.

When click here for more info concerns picking the appropriate system for your home, opt for Energy Celebrity certified versions. These systems are developed to be extremely effective, reducing power intake while still supplying optimum comfort. Search for systems with a high Seasonal Power Performance Ratio (SEER) for cooling down and a high Yearly Gas Usage Effectiveness (AFUE) for heating.

Furthermore, think about purchasing a variable-speed system, which changes its rate according to your home's demands. This supplies more accurate temperature control and decreases energy waste.

Finally, don't neglect to appropriately preserve and service your heating and cooling down systems frequently to guarantee they continue to operate at peak performance.
